Gel manicures have gained popularity in recent years, and it’s easy to see why. Gel nail designs provide a beautiful and low-maintenance alternative to traditional manicures due to their long-lasting resilience, sleek and glossy finish, and diverse design options.”Choosing gel nail designs over traditional nail polish has several advantages,” explains Yesica Leal Nolasco, owner of Yes_ica Nails, a Sola Salons studio in New Jersey. “Firstly, gel nails last longer than conventional polish. [And] gel colors merge easily, which enhances the designs.” Furthermore, because gel polish does not dry during the painting process unless cured under a UV or LED light, it is simple to make changes as you go.
If zero dry time and weeks of chip-free finish aren’t enough, consider the different nail patterns that truly sparkle in gel format. Not only do 3D decorations and maximalist manicures require curing. Glazed manicures, jelly nails, and cat-eye designs are all gel-based trends.
